Common Questions

We get pooling in strange spots after heavy rain. Is this a bigger problem?

Yes, this indicates the high permeability and subsidence risk inherent to Andisols over lava tubes. Surface water can quickly infiltrate, leading to uneven settling and collapse. Solving this requires a subsurface assessment. Using permeable hardscape materials like basalt lava rock or permeable concrete for patios and paths helps manage runoff at the source and is often required by the County of Hawaii Planning Department to meet stormwater standards.

How can we keep our lawn green with the current water conservation rules?

Under Stage 1 voluntary conservation, efficient water use is paramount. Smart, Bluetooth-enabled drip irrigation systems are ideal for Seashore Paspalum or St. Augustine turf. These systems apply water directly to the root zone based on evapotranspiration (ET) data, minimizing waste from evaporation or runoff on permeable soils. This technology maintains turf health while using significantly less water than traditional sprinklers, keeping you well within municipal guidelines.

Do we need a permit to regrade our backyard for better drainage?

Yes. Any significant grading or earthwork on a 0.25-acre lot typically requires a permit from the County of Hawaii Planning Department to ensure proper erosion and sediment control. Furthermore, this work must be performed by or under the supervision of a contractor licensed by the Hawaii Contractors License Board (DCCA). Using unlicensed labor for such projects risks voiding insurance, incurring fines, and creating liability for improper drainage that affects neighboring properties.

Our soil seems thin and doesn't hold water well. Is this normal for Discovery Harbour?

This is a predictable condition for lots developed around 2001. Your 25-year-old soil profile on Andisols remains immature. Volcanic ash parent material has high permeability but low organic content, leading to poor water and nutrient retention. Core aeration and incorporating composted organic matter are critical to build soil structure and support healthy turf or native plantings common in this subdivision.

Is there a lower-maintenance alternative to our constant mowing and edging?

Absolutely. Transitioning sections of high-input turf to a xeriscape of native plants like ʻŌhiʻa lehua, Naupaka, and Ma'o is a strategic, climate-adaptive solution. These species require minimal water, no regular mowing, and little to no fertilization. This approach also future-proofs your property against increasing noise ordinances targeting gas-powered blowers and mowers, aligning with the shift toward electric maintenance fleets.

What's the safest way to deal with invasive weeds without harming the ocean?

Invasive species like fountain grass or strawberry guava require targeted, manual removal or precise herbicide application. It is crucial to follow the statewide nutrient management guidelines, which restrict nitrogen use near coastal zones to prevent runoff. Treatment timing must also avoid any local fertilizer blackout dates. A soil test is the first step to determine specific amendments, ensuring any action supports soil biology without polluting groundwater.

Should we use wood or stone for a new patio, considering fire risk?

Given Discovery Harbour's Extreme Fire Wise rating in a High Hazard Wildland-Urban Interface zone, non-combustible materials are mandatory for defensible space. Basalt lava rock and permeable concrete are superior to wood for longevity, fire resistance, and low maintenance. These materials meet fire mitigation requirements, do not require toxic chemical treatments, and integrate seamlessly with the local volcanic landscape, providing a permanent and safe hardscape solution.
